SMR considered for construction in southern Sweden The Swedish company Blykalla, which develops lead-cooled small modular reactors (SMRs), has signed a letter of intent with Hörby Municipality in Skåne County, southern Sweden, to explore the possibility of building a SEALER reactor in Stavröd.
